The Top Five Bathroom Countertop Materials

When redoing your bathroom, picking the right countertop can make all the difference. Here are five great choices that are both practical and stylish.

Granite Countertops

Granite is a popular choice for any bathroom. Known for its robustness, each slab offers a unique design and can come in a wide range of shades, making your countertop a one-of-a-kind piece of art. These countertops are non-porous and resist heat well, making them a durable option for a high-use space like your bathroom.

Maintenance is straightforward; regular resealing and cleaning with gentle detergents will keep your granite looking pristine. And since you can get them custom-sized, you can be sure they’ll fit your space perfectly.

Quartz Countertops

Quartz stands out for its exceptional durability and a non-porous surface that resists staining, making it ideal for busy bathrooms. Available in various colours and patterns, quartz countertops are manufactured from natural stones and are less sensitive to heat than other materials. The seamless nature of quartz reduces the visibility of seams, providing a smooth, clean finish to your bathroom aesthetics.

Marble Countertops

Nothing says luxury quite like marble. With its timeless beauty and the ability to make a bold statement, marble countertops bring a touch of elegance to any bathroom renovation. To maintain their beauty, marble countertops do need some care, including regular sealing and avoiding abrasive cleaners. Their unique veins and swirls make for beautiful countertops that have a distinctive look, boosting your bathroom’s feel of luxury.

Tile Countertops

Tile countertops offer versatility and a classic appeal. Ceramic and porcelain tiles are durable and waterproof, making them suitable for bathroom spaces where moisture levels are often high. Tiles are relatively easy to clean and maintain, too, and their cost-effectiveness makes them an excellent choice if you want to stick to a budget.

Laminate Countertops

For those looking for a cost-effective yet stylish option, laminate countertops are perfect. Modern manufacturing means laminate can mimic the appearance of more expensive materials like granite, marble, and quartz. While they won’t look 100% like the real deal, the wide variety makes laminate a great choice for bathrooms throughout your home.

How Do You Choose Countertop Materials For Your Bathroom?

When choosing a countertop material for your bathroom, think about its resilience to moisture and its ability to maintain its integrity in a humid environment. Non-porous materials are an ideal option for their moisture resistance.

It’s also important to consider the functionality of your countertop—material choice can affect how well your countertop stands up against heat, stains, and scratches. Additionally, think about how the countertop’s colour and pattern will fit with the rest of your bathroom décor.
